= Annual Billing Migration (Managers Only) =

Scope: all Fenwick Cloud plans move to annual billing in Q2. Sales leads: no exceptions below the enterprise tier. Talk track: price lock, 10% incentive, simplified renewals. Do not discuss migration externally before the announcement date. Commission structure adjusts — details from Darya's team separately. Expect a 3% churn bump in the first cycle; it's priced in. The strategic driver for this change is stated plainly below.

board note of yagug-taweg: Only 34 of the 546 pilot accounts renewed Norael, so a churn review is set for April 24. Zorvanox Freight is in early talks to buy Oliwynox Works for about $200.7 million.

Guest Wi-Fi Desk — FAQ

Q: Where do contractors get Wi-Fi access at Hollowbrae Works?
A: The guest Wi-Fi desk is at reception, left of the turnstiles. Bring your contractor letter. Sessions last 12 hours; renew at the desk. Printing is not available on the guest network. To reach the desk area itself, enter the code below at the reception-side gate.

door code, tajof-kageg: bdg-QVDCE-3

Welcome aboard! Every night around 02:00 the Fernwhistle reindex job rebuilds the search cluster from the catalog snapshot. You usually won't touch it, but if a run stalls you can kick it manually via the Quillhop admin API. To call that API, use the internal key below.

gateway credential: vxb3-o9a